FREE BACHELOR DEGREE IN CULTURAL MANAGEMENT

This is a degree in the arts that educates scholars about cultural practices around the world, including history, languages, literature, religion, and social structures. 

Typically, individuals seeking this degree focus on topics such as gender studies, racial issues, and cross-cultural perspectives. There are universities and institutions that offer this program free of charge or offer the possibility of a scholarship.

A Free Bachelor of Arts in Cultural Studies is a degree that prepares graduates to work with people from culturally diverse backgrounds. The program provides students with the ability to develop their field both nationally and internationally, and allows them to participate in multidisciplinary cooperation to promote the arts and culture. 

In addition to management skills, the program emphasizes social influence, internationalization, and development of skills necessary for working life. The program of study focuses on the development of general work skills and a gradual improvement of students’ professional abilities.

What is and What Does a Bachelor in Cultural Management Do ?

Cultural managers are responsible for policies, projects and programs related to the arts and heritage in a community. They identify common interests around their town, city or region and provide opportunities for groups and individuals to learn about and celebrate their culture. 

Cultural managers may also be known as cultural arts coordinators or cultural program administrators. Cultural managers are responsible for all aspects of researching, preparing, and promoting community events or programs related to heritage or the arts, including conferences, classes, camps, concerts, and performances. 

They present program ideas to commissions, councils, and community organizations to gather sponsorships, grants, and funding sources. Cultural managers publish informational materials such as brochures, newsletters, or press releases.

They hire visual, performance or literary artists for events and usually collaborate with other event stakeholders to review important details.

Program, Subjects and Content of the Bachelor Degree in Cultural Management

These are some of the topics that can be included in the programmatic content of a Cultural Management degree:

  • Culture in Society
  • Knowledge of art
  • Communication skills for work life
  • Production basics
  • Production process in the cultural field
  • Visual communication
  • Audiovisual Narration
  • Systematic marketing
  • Economic competences of the cultural manager
  • Management of cultural projects
  • Concept development
  • Production process
  • Audience development
  • Leadership and management
  • Forecasting methods
  • Incorporeal agreements and rights in the field of culture
  • Internationalization in Cultural Management
  • Cultural manager as an entrepreneur

How Long Does the Bachelor Degree in Cultural Management Take ?

This degree usually takes three to four years to complete.

Where can I Work with the Cultural Management Career ?

Graduates of the Bachelor of Arts in Cultural Studies program are well qualified to take on various careers; examples include working for non-profit organizations, academic institutions, and international companies. They may work for museums, theaters, galleries, cultural affairs departments, nonprofit organizations, or arts councils.

Management positions are available in community outreach programs, advocacy organizations and environmental awareness groups. Positions are available worldwide in both urban and rural settings.

Bachelor Degree in Cultural Management Reference Prices

The prices of the Degree in Cultural Management can be varied. The prices of these degrees are between $12,614 and $39,000. In some cases it may cost more.

The cost of this degree will vary according to the country where it is taught, the institution or university that teaches the degree, the modality, the duration, and the materials provided during the study, among other factors.
